在前端開發(fā)中,由于各大瀏覽器的兼容性問題,我們常常需要特別處理IE瀏覽器。在處理IE瀏覽器的CSS兼容性問題時,首先我們需要判斷IE的版本。下面是一段判斷IE版本并引入CSS的代碼:
<!--[if IE]> <link rel="stylesheet" type="text/css" href="ie.css"> <![endif]--> <!--[if IE 6]> <link rel="stylesheet" type="text/css" href="ie6.css"> <![endif]--> <!--[if IE 7]> <link rel="stylesheet" type="text/css" href="ie7.css"> <![endif]--> <!--[if IE 8]> <link rel="stylesheet" type="text/css" href="ie8.css"> <![endif]-->
上面的代碼采用了條件注釋,可以根據IE瀏覽器的版本引入不同的CSS文件,以最大限度地解決IE瀏覽器的CSS兼容性問題。下面是具體的判斷分析:
第一行代碼:表示if語句的結束
第三行代碼:表示if語句的結束
第五行代碼:表示if語句的結束
第七行代碼:表示if語句的結束